Piles vs Fissure: What’s the Exact Difference? (North Kolkata Guide)

Understanding the difference is the first step toward getting the right treatment.

What are Piles (Hemorrhoids)?

Piles are swollen blood vessels inside or outside the anus.
They cause bleeding, itching, swelling, and often a soft lump.

Common in:

  • People with constipation

  • Pregnant women

  • People who sit for long hours

  • People who strain during bowel movements

What is an Anal Fissure?

A fissure is a small tear or crack in the anal skin.
It causes sharp, cutting pain—often described as “glass-like pain”—especially during stool passing.

Common in:

  • People with hard stool

  • Chronic constipation

  • After childbirth

  • Irritable bowel syndrome (IBS) patients

Piles vs Fissure — Key Differences at a Glance

FeaturePilesFissure
CauseSwollen veinsTear in anal skin
Main SymptomBleeding, swellingSharp pain during stool
Pain LevelMild to moderateVery severe, cutting pain
LumpSoft lump may be feltUsually no lump
BleedingBright red, painlessPainful bleeding
TreatmentMedications/lifestyle/laserMedications/ointment/laser

Early Symptoms You Should Never Ignore (North Kolkata Residents Must Know)

Most patients in Dum Dum, Nager Bazar, Kankurgachi, Baguihati first experience mild symptoms and ignore them until it becomes unbearable.

Here are the early signs of piles and fissure:

1. Bleeding While Passing Stool

  • Piles: bright red, no pain

  • Fissure: red blood with sharp pain

If you notice blood even once, get evaluated by a specialist.

2. Pain During Bowel Movement

  • Piles: mild heaviness or discomfort

  • Fissure: extreme cutting pain lasting 10–30 minutes

Pain level usually helps determine the condition.

3. Swelling Near the Anus

More common in external piles, felt as a soft swelling like a small marble.

4. Itching or Burning Sensation

Usually seen in piles due to mucous discharge.

5. Constipation or Hard Stool

A major trigger for both piles and fissure.

6. A Visible Cut or Small Tear

If you feel a sharp burning pain and see a tear, it’s a fissure.

7. Mucus Discharge

Common in piles, not fissure.

How Doctors Diagnose Piles & Fissure (Simple, Quick Process)

A specialist like Dr. Prosenjit Choudhury performs:

  • Physical examination

  • Digital rectal exam

  • Proctoscopy (5-minute test)

This painless test helps diagnose piles, fissure, polyps, fistula, abscess, etc.

FAQs 

1. Can piles and fissure occur together?

Yes, many patients have both conditions at the same time, especially after long-term constipation.

2. Are home remedies enough?

They only provide temporary relief; they do not cure piles/fissure permanently.

3. Is laser treatment safe?

Yes. It is minimally invasive with quick recovery and low recurrence.

4. Which is more painful—piles or fissure?

Fissure pain is more severe and sharp.

5. How long does laser surgery take?

Just 15–20 minutes, with same-day discharge.
